  • Patent number: 11372481
    Abstract: A dielectric actuator including an enclosure forming a cavity having a dielectric fluid therein, the enclosure having a base, a flexible membrane and a reversibly-stretchable membrane, and a pair of electrodes, one electrode of the pair of electrodes arranged at the flexible membrane, the other electrode arranged at the base, the pair of electrodes arranged to generate an electric field to an area of the cavity that is filled with the dielectric fluid, wherein when the electric field is generated between the pair of electrodes, an electrostatic pressure in the dielectric fluid causes the flexible membrane to move towards the base, reducing an initial volume of the area of the cavity, increases a pressure of the dielectric fluid inside the cavity, and causes the reversibly-stretchable membrane to bump out to an expanded state.

  • Patent number: 11048330
    Abstract: A haptic interface with at least two degrees of freedom including at least one element for interacting with a user, at least two passive brakes each extending along an axis, each of the brakes being capable of exerting a resistive force about its axis, the forces being controllable, measurement means for measuring a position of the element for interacting with a user, detection means for detecting the force applied on the element for interacting with the user, a control unit capable of sending commands to the brakes depending on information on the position of the element for interacting with the user and on the force applied on the element for interacting with the user, such that said passive brakes generate resistive forces according to at least one given haptic pattern.

  • Publication number: 20200255154
    Abstract: A defrosting device includes an actuator including: a stationary portion and a movable portion configured to alternately move away from and move towards the stationary portion, and an intermediate element including a loading portion configured to be pushed by the movable portion of the actuator when the movable portion of the actuator moves away from the stationary portion, and a movement transmission portion configured to move according to the movement of the loading portion and to push a part to be defrosted to deform the part to be defrosted. The movable portion of the actuator and the loading portion of the intermediate element are not connected to one another, such that the loading portion of the intermediate element cannot pull the movable portion of the actuator to move same away from the stationary portion.

  • Patent number: 10591997
    Abstract: A haptic device with ultrasonic actuation, including: a support, a user-interaction element movable at least in rotation and/or translation relative to the support, a first contact surface that moves as one with the interaction element, a second contact surface that moves as one with the support, resonators, and a control unit that excites the resonators at at least one resonance frequency, generating a vibration mode in a plane and an ultrasonic lubrication phenomenon between the first contact surface and the second contact surface.

  • Patent number: 10063163
    Abstract: An ultrasonic motor comprising a rotor (18) having an at least partly spherical shape and two actuators (2, 2?) each comprising an element of plate-shaped piezoelectric material comprising at least one contact edge (4, 4?) in contact with the rotor (18), said actuators (2, 2?) also comprising on one of their faces electrodes intended to bias piezoelectric materials in a bending mode and in a longitudinal mode. The contact edges (4, 4?) are concave and are formed by an arc of circle the radius of which substantially corresponds to the radius of the surface of the rotor (18), said arcs of circle angularly extending at a determined angle such that the bending mode and the longitudinal mode in which the piezoelectric material is biased are at the same frequency.
